Question Windshield heat shield storage. 2020 ‘19

Has anyone figure out a good way to store the interior windshield heat shield (silver)????? We have been putting it behind the driver seat while on the road, but I’d like to mount it on the bulkhead above the table storage.....maybe build a small shelf???? The furnace intake is on the floor I believe....not good to cover in winter.....

Ideas ?????

I too have a 2020 19, I have just stood in on end behind the table. I was considering screwing a velcro loop it stand in on end.
Oh, by the way you need to install a RB Components shelf above the driver and passenger seats. We put all our our sleeping gear up there. We went with the higher of two shelves. NO DRILLING. Awesome upgrade. You can put the shades up there! Worth every penny.
